Why search-demand data is sometimes unavailable
When Mapifyer cannot obtain trustworthy search-demand evidence for a keyword and location, it withholds the revenue figure instead of estimating one.

Revenue figures require evidence
The revenue opportunity for a scan is modelled from measured search demand for that keyword in that location. Without that measurement there is no defensible number.

Mapifyer does not guess
When the measurement is unavailable, Mapifyer shows "Search-demand data unavailable" rather than substituting a default, an average, or an estimate. Nothing is written to your reports either.

Common reasons
The location could not be matched to a recognized search market, the keyword returned no demand data, or the demand provider was temporarily unreachable.

What to try
Re-run the scan with a clearer city and state label, or with a keyword phrased the way customers actually search. If it persists across keywords and locations, contact support.
Tips
- Older scans can show this permanently: they were recorded before Mapifyer verified search-demand evidence, so their figures are withheld by design.
